Twitter Sentiment Analysis : Twitter Sentiment Analysis is the process of using Python to understand the emotions or opinions expressed in tweets automatically. By analyzing the text we can classify tweets as positive, negative or neutral. This helps businesses and researchers track public mood, brand reputation or reactions to events in real time. Python libraries like TextBlob, Tweepy and NLTK make it easy to collect tweets, process the text and perform sentiment analysis efficiently.
